How it works

From request to wheels-up.

A clear four-step path. We respond fast, source thoroughly, and stay with you until your flight is complete.

1

You submit a request

Use the request form, WhatsApp, or email. The more detail (route, dates, payload, urgency), the faster we move. For emergency or medevac flights, mark urgency as Emergency; that routes straight to the duty coordinator.

2

We review & source

A coordinator validates feasibility — airport permissions, aircraft type for the payload, route legality — and sources options through our vetted global network of licensed charter operators and airlines. Together our partners give us access to over 5,000 aircraft worldwide.

3

You receive a proposal

A written quote: aircraft type, pricing, departure window, operational notes, and any special considerations (overflight permissions, ground handling, etc.). Quotes are typically returned within 60 minutes during business hours.

4

Confirmation & flight

On your go-ahead, we contract with the operator on your behalf, share final timings, and stay on the line until safe arrival. Multi-leg and rotational flights get the same level of coordination at every stop.

Timing — what to expect

  • Quote: typically within 60 minutes of request during business hours.
  • Launch capability: as little as 2 hours when an aircraft is well-positioned and permissions are in place.
  • Emergency / medevac: 24/7 operations; we mobilize immediately and chase the fastest viable path to engines on.
  • Complex routes / approvals: some destinations require overflight or landing permits with longer lead times — we'll tell you up front.
